Kim Tschangyeul was born in Seoul and studied in the Fine Arts Department of Seoul National University from 1948 to 1950. He also studied at the Art Students League of New York from 1966 to 1968. Between 1957 and 1993 he had numerous one-person and group exhibitions in Korea, Japan, the United States and Europe. He also exhibited at the 2nd Paris Biennale in 1961 and at the 8th Sao Paulo Biennale in 1965. During the years 1972 to 1976 his paintings were shown at the Salon de Mai in Paris. In 1976 and 1979 he had a one-person exhibition at the Modern Art Gallery in Seoul. His paintings were exhibited at the Tate Gallery in Liverpool in 1992. He had a one-person exhibition at the Enrico Navarra Gallery in Paris in 1993.
